About Avisford Park Hotel

Avisford Park Hotel is built around a Georgian manor house at Walberton, set in 89 acres of Sussex parkland between Arundel and Chichester and geared as much towards leisure and golf breaks as towards sightseeing stays. The 18-hole golf course, indoor and outdoor swimming pools, fitness room, tennis courts and croquet lawn give it a resort-like scale unusual for this part of West Sussex, and rooms range from standard doubles to larger executive and family rooms.

The hotel's size and facilities make it a popular choice for golf groups, families and wedding parties alongside individual guests, with a restaurant and bar serving food through the day and function space used regularly for events. Its parkland setting gives plenty of room to spread out, a contrast to the more compact character of Arundel's town-centre hotels.

Arundel itself is a short drive away, as is Chichester with its own cathedral and Roman heritage, putting Avisford Park within easy reach of both towns while offering considerably more on-site leisure space than a town-centre stay.
